Laura Gelhaus is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Politics and International Studies at the University of Warwick, where she also serves as the Director of Personal Development for the Warwick PPE program. Her academic work bridges EU studies, political economy, and food policy, with a strong regional focus on the EU's Eastern neighbourhood.
Her research interests include EU external action, rural development, food and drink policy, geographical indications, and the political dynamics of the Eastern Partnership countries. She employs interdisciplinary methods to analyze how EU governance mechanisms extend beyond its borders, particularly in agricultural and rural policy domains.
Laura's recent publications reflect a consistent focus on the EU's influence in Georgia, Moldova, Ukraine, and the Western Balkans, combining academic rigor with policy relevance. Her work spans peer-reviewed journals, edited volumes, and impactful policy reports for institutions like DGAP, the German Marshall Fund, and Polis180, demonstrating a strong trend toward bridging academic research and real-world policy formulation.

Laura actively supervises student dissertations and URSS projects in EU studies and related fields. She has collaborated on research projects funded by the European Commission, USAID, the German Federal Foreign Office, and the French Ministry for Europe and Foreign Affairs, reflecting her engagement with international policy actors and grant-funded research.
She has been affiliated with key research networks and think tanks, including the Horizon 2020 GEM-STONES Programme, the German Council on Foreign Relations (DGAP), the German Marshall Fund of the United States, and Polis180, contributing to collaborative research and policy analysis on European integration and neighborhood relations.
